A CHINESE LONGQUAN CELADON TRIPOD CENSER AND A TAPERING GLOBULAR JAR
the censer Ming Dynasty (1368-1644), the jar 19th/20th Century
The censer of compressed spherical form supported on scroll feet, the curved sides with a band of incised lotus between bosses divided by moulded lion-mask handles, the centre of the interior left in the biscuit and impressed with a flower head; the jar covered in a coffee-coloured greyish-black crackled glaze
the censer 11 in. (28 cm.) diam.; the jar 9 7/8 in. (25 cm.) diam. (2)
